Abstract
A thin-film magnetic head comprises: a first magnetic layer and a second magnetic layer each of which includes a magnetic pole portion, the first and second magnetic layers being magnetically coupled to each other at a distance from the medium facing surface ABS; a gap layer provided between the first and second magnetic layers; and a thin-film coil at least a part of which is disposed between the first and second magnetic layers. The second magnetic layer has a pole portion layer and a yoke portion layer. The pole portion layer has a saturated magnetic flux density equal to or greater than that of the yoke portion layer. The yoke portion layer includes: a first layer and a second layer, of which the first layer is in contact with the first magnetic layer and a surface of the pole portion layer that is closer to the gap layer; and the second layer is in contact with the first layer, the rear end surface of the pole portion layer and both side surfaces of the pole portion layer in the width direction.
